SDL_DestroyMutex - Destroy a mutex created with SDL_CreateMutex ().

Availability

       This function is available since SDL 3.2.0.

Description

       This  function  must  be  called  on  any mutex that is no longer needed. Failure to destroy a mutex will
       result in a system memory or resource leak. While it is safe to destroy a mutex that is _unlocked_, it is
       not safe to attempt to destroy a locked mutex, and may result in  undefined  behavior  depending  on  the
       platform.

Function Parameters

mutex  the mutex to destroy.

Header File

       Defined in SDL3/SDL_mutex.h
